The Power of Small Acts of Kindness

In a world that often feels divided, the impact of small acts of kindness can be surprisingly profound. A genuine compliment, a helping hand, or even a simple smile can brighten someone’s day and create a ripple effect of positivity.

Kindness doesn’t require grand gestures or significant effort. It can be as simple as holding the door open for someone, offering a word of encouragement, or listening attentively when someone needs to talk. These seemingly small actions can make a big difference in how someone feels and can foster a greater sense of connection within our communities.

Furthermore, the benefits of kindness extend beyond the receiver. Studies have shown that performing acts of kindness can boost our own mood, reduce stress, and even improve our physical health. It creates a positive feedback loop, where giving makes us feel good, inspiring us to be even kinder.

So, look for small opportunities throughout your day to spread a little kindness. You might be surprised by the joy it brings, both to others and to yourself.
